Transaction 2ecd6f6d0bc70b9f7c6a7ed9917de62f043c2fe8e0fdfad1efe20e46261aa396

20 Input
1 Outputs
  • 2ecd6f6d0bc70b9f7c6a7ed9917de62f043c2fe8e0fdfad1efe20e46261aa396:0
  • value  18685554
    address  1GUkazUBpXWdSJ9HbgTapAH7uybpi3Cs6K